Course content


Patient-Centered Care: Understanding the Concept and Its Importance in Quality Improvement •
Quality Metrics and Indicators: Identifying Relevant Outcomes and Performance Measures •
Root Cause Analysis: A Methodology for Identifying and Addressing Systemic Issues •
Lean Principles and Tools for Process Improvement: Applying the PDCA Cycle •
Patient Engagement and Activation: Strategies for Empowering Patients in Quality Improvement •
Cultural Competence and Diversity in Healthcare: Understanding the Impact on Quality Outcomes •
Healthcare-Associated Infections (HAIs): Prevention and Control Strategies •
Patient Safety Culture: Assessing and Improving Safety Climate in Healthcare Organizations •
Data-Driven Decision Making: Using Quality Data to Inform Improvement Initiatives •
Change Management and Leadership: Facilitating Sustainable Quality Improvement Initiatives
